IMPORTANT: Make sure you carry all decimals until you reach your answer, then round to four decimals The Better Business Bureau settles 75% of complaints it receives involving new car dealers. Suppose a sample of 160 complaints involving new car dealers is selected. Find the probability that Better Business Bureau settles less than 133 of these complaints. (See exercise 35 on page 332 of your textbook for a similar problem.) Probability
Explanation / Answer
from normal approximation:
for mean =np=160*0.75=120
and std deviation =(np(1-p))1/2 =5.4772
therefore probability of less then 133 compaints =P(X<=132) =P(Z<(132.5-120)/5.4772) =P(Z<2.2822)
=0.9888
(note : from direct binomial distribution probability =0.9909)
